The Industrial Necessity for Cold Resistant PE Masterbatch Solutions

In the modern polyolefin processing landscape, standard polyethylene (PE)—whether Linear Low-Density Polyethylene (LLDPE), Low-Density Polyethylene (LDPE), or High-Density Polyethylene (HDPE)—exhibits inherent physical limitations when subjected to freezing temperatures. As temperatures plummet below 0°C toward extreme cryogenic thresholds (-30°C to -60°C), molecular chains lose mobility, causing standard polyolefins to undergo a phase shift toward severe brittleness. This microstructural vulnerability results in premature impact failure, puncture susceptibility, stress cracking, and structural collapse during transportation and automated handling.

The global growth of cold-chain pharmaceutical logistics, frozen food distribution, arctic agricultural geomembranes, and sub-zero gas/water pipeline infrastructure has elevated demand for specialized cold resistant PE masterbatch companies & factories. Procuring engineering-grade masterbatch formulations is no longer merely about color pigment incorporation; it requires a sophisticated macromolecular approach integrating elastomer tougheners, nucleation agents, and ultra-dispersed inorganic pigments designed to maintain mechanical ductility under extreme low-temperature stress.

Polymer Science Deep-Dive

Macromolecular Mechanisms & Modulus Toughening

How specialized cold-resistant additive masterbatches suppress glass transition embrittlement and enhance Charpy impact ratings.

Glass Transition ($T_g$) Shift

By incorporating metallocene-catalyzed polyolefin elastomers (POE) and Ethylene-Propylene Rubber (EPR) phase modifiers into the carrier resin, our masterbatch lowers the effective glass transition temperature of the plastic matrix, preventing brittle fracture mechanisms.

Crystallite Nucleation Control

Formulated with specialized nucleating agents, the masterbatch refines the spherulite crystallite size within semi-crystalline PE. Smaller, highly uniform spherulites dramatically reduce inter-crystalline void formation under severe thermal shock.

Stress Concentration Dispersion

Sub-micron organic and inorganic pigment particles are surface-treated with silane coupling agents to prevent agglomeration. Uniform dispersion ensures zero micro-void stress concentration points during low-temperature drop-impact tests.

Cold-Chain Packaging & Frozen Storage Films

For heavy-duty multi-layer blown films used in cryogenic food packaging, blood bags, and deep-freeze shrink wraps. Prevents film splitting and seal rupturing during automated blast freezing at -40°C.

Arctic Agricultural & Geomembrane Liners

Designed for high UV exposure and extreme winter freezes in Nordic, North American, and Central Asian climates. Imparts anti-cracking resilience to irrigation liners and silage stretch films.

Sub-Zero Industrial Crates & Pallets

Heavy-duty injection molding applications including logistics crates, seafood freezing totes, and municipal waste bins subjected to mechanical impacts during winter operations.

Subsurface Gas & Potable Water Pipes

HDPE pressure pipe extrusion masterbatch engineered to prevent slow crack growth (SCG) and rapid crack propagation (RCP) in permafrost installations and low-temperature soil zones.

Extreme Sub-Zero Cable Jacketing

Protective telecommunication and power cable sheath masterbatches providing high dielectric strength, thermal weathering stability, and anti-embrittlement at -50°C alpine altitudes.

Automotive Under-the-Hood & Exterior Trim

Extruded and molded automotive polyolefins requiring thermal cycle durability from high engine heat down to freezing ambient winter conditions without color migration or chalking.

Q1: How does Cold Resistant PE Masterbatch affect the processing temperature and melt flow index (MFI) during extrusion?

Our cold-resistant PE masterbatch is formulated with narrow molecular weight distribution virgin carriers and POE modifiers. It maintains clean rheological behavior, matching standard PE melt flow rates. Processing barrel temperatures do not require elevated heating; standard extrusion profiles (180°C to 240°C) are fully maintained while providing reduced melt pressure drop across die heads.

Q2: What is the recommended let-down ratio (dosage rate) for achieving optimal sub-zero impact resistance?

For standard film blowing and injection molding applications, a let-down ratio of 2.0% to 4.0% (by weight) delivers excellent color coverage and low-temperature ductile toughness down to -30°C. For heavy-duty arctic containers or blast-freeze packaging (-50°C rating), a dosage of 4.0% to 6.0% is recommended based on substrate resin grade.

Q3: Can cold-resistant PE masterbatches be blended with PP (Polypropylene) host resins?

Polypropylene is naturally more susceptible to sub-zero embrittlement due to its higher glass transition temperature ($T_g \approx 0^\circ\text{C}$). Blending our PE/POE-based cold resistant masterbatch into PP acts as an effective elastomeric toughener, significantly boosting PP low-temperature impact strength. For specialized PP applications, custom elastomeric carrier systems are also supplied.

Q4: How does the masterbatch perform regarding pigment migration and thermal fading during processing?

All pigments used in Jiazhou masterbatches feature organic and inorganic structures rated Grade 7-8 for lightfastness and 260°C to 300°C for heat stability. The high-density polymer matrix locks pigment particles in place, completely eliminating dye migration into stored frozen food or liquid contents.
